Cell Phones batteries

Older cell phones used Nickel Cadmium or Nickel Metal Hydride powered batteries which both had their problems.The major failure was the memory matter and the metal used in the manufacturing was very profound.The memory disorder is the reduced voltage of the cell battery.In other terms if you entirely do not discharge the full charge then you won’t be ale to charge it to the optimum capacity again.In addition the battery recollects the little point at which it was earlier charged and from that specific point it behaves like it was discharged.NiCD batteries suffered a lot in the memory break down than the NiMH mobile batteries.

At present the cellular batteries are manufactured only by Lithium Ion or Lithium Polymer.Lithium Ion is the commonly used battery for these gadgets.The lithium-ion battery is much sleeker,thinner and don’t have memory break down when compared to NiCD or NiMH batteries.But the main disadvantage is that they are more liable to loose roughly 10-30% of their capacity.A lithium-ion battery (sometimes Li-ion battery or LIB) is a family of rechargeable battery types in which lithium ions move from the negative electrode to the positive electrode during discharge,and back when charging.Li-Ion batteries use an intercalated lithium compound as the electrode material,compared to the metallic lithium used in the non-rechargeable lithium battery.

Lithium Polymer batteries have an enhanced shelf life and have a 30% greater energy density when compared to Lithium Ion batteries.They are very costly than Lithium Ion batteries and with the continuing developing costs to go higher,may be polymer lithium-ion battery will loose their supremacy.Lithium-ion batteries have taken over the portable electronics industry in the last few years.For every unit of energy they contain,they are lighter,cheaper,and smaller than other kinds of batteries.They don’t suffer from the ‘memory’ effect that gave nickel batteries a bad name,they contain relatively few toxic metals and are fairly simple to recycle.
